Output 95c837279108ce495084e0254faa24c6d04fd4fd492762ecd607fdb31fe5220a:1

value
3809300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 867426b40ad5da1cf020f2dc1aed2dcce75a22db OP_EQUAL
address
3DwwcaHyMM63KLmop6Tx3H2DCRuUf1C4CZ
transaction
95c837279108ce495084e0254faa24c6d04fd4fd492762ecd607fdb31fe5220a
confirmations
349810
spent
true